Latest Patents

Naoki Gotou holds a patent for a vehicle wheel disc and its manufacturing method. The patent describes a vehicle wheel disc that includes a flat plate-shaped hub-mounted part, a cylindrical rim-mounted part, and a hat-shaped part. The hat-shaped part consists of a hat top portion, a hat inner peripheral portion, and a hat outer peripheral portion. Notably, the design features a first connecting portion at the border between the hub-mounted part and the hat inner peripheral portion, as well as a second connecting portion at the border between the hat top portion and the hat outer peripheral portion. The plate thickness of the hat outer peripheral portion is smaller than that of the intermediate portion, which enhances the overall performance and efficiency of the wheel disc.
